Full Job Description
Job Description

JOB SUMMARY

Applies advanced electrical design and engineering principles to design, develop, and implement automation systems for Fiber Glass Systems equipment. This role focuses on electrical and automation design for custom, one-off machinery including CNC winders and electrically and hydraulically driven equipment. The position has a strong emphasis on motion-based automation systems, including development and integration of motion control solutions using Delta Tau PMAC controllers, Allen-Bradley Kinetix servo systems, and Siemens SIMATIC motion control platforms. Responsibilities include leading portions of the design lifecycle including control system design, motion control development, component specification, documentation, system integration, testing, and commissioning. The engineer works independently on complex automation systems while collaborating with multidisciplinary engineering teams. Domestic and international travel of 50% or greater may be required.

PRIMARY D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
• Design and develop electrical and automation systems for custom industrial machinery and automated equipment.
• Develop PLC, HMI, and motion control programs for CNC winders and motion-based automation systems.
• Design and implement multi-axis motion control systems using platforms such as Delta Tau PMAC controllers, Allen-Bradley Kinetix servo systems, and Siemens SIMATIC motion platforms.
• Configure and tune servo systems including motors, drives, encoders, and feedback devices.
• Develop coordinated motion control strategies for precision automated machinery and multi-axis systems.
• Create and maintain electrical schematics, wiring diagrams, and control panel layouts using electrical CAD tools.
• Select and specify automation hardware including PLCs, servo drives, motors, sensors, instrumentation, and safety devices.
• Integrate motion control systems with mechanical, hydraulic, and pneumatic subsystems.
• Lead troubleshooting, testing, and commissioning of automation and motion control systems in manufacturing and field environments.
• Provide technical support during equipment build, installation, and startup.
• Collaborate with mechanical engineers, project managers, manufacturing personnel, and field service teams to ensure proper system integration.
• Develop and maintain engineering documentation including I/O lists, bills of materials (BOM), control narratives, and motion system documentation.
• Support root cause analysis and resolution of automation or motion control issues.
• Ensure designs comply with applicable engineering standards, safety requirements, and industry codes.
• Provide mentorship and technical guidance to junior engineers and technicians when appropriate.

TECHNICAL COMPETENCIES
• Strong knowledge of motion control systems used in automated machinery and CNC-based equipment.
• Experience with Delta Tau PMAC motion controllers and multi-axis motion programming preferred
• Experience with Allen-Bradley Kinetix servo drives and integrated motion systems.
• Experience with Siemens SIMATIC motion control systems including SIMATIC PLC platforms and associated servo drive technologies.
• Strong understanding of servo motor control, encoder feedback systems, and motion tuning techniques.
• Knowledge of coordinated multi-axis motion control and machine synchronization.
• Experience with industrial control systems including PLCs, motion control platforms, and automation architectures.
• Experience with industrial communication protocols such as EtherNet/IP, OPC UA, Modbus, Profinet, or other industrial networking technologies.
• Understanding of industrial automation system architecture including PLC, HMI/SCADA, motion controllers, drives, and field device integration.
• Ability to develop and interpret electrical schematics, wiring diagrams, and control system documentation.
• Experience using AutoCAD Electrical or similar electrical design software.
• Strong understanding of industrial automation components including sensors, motors, drives, and instrumentation.
• Familiarity with industrial safety standards including NFPA 70/NEC and machine safety principles.
• Strong troubleshooting, analytical, and problem-solving capabilities in complex automation and motion systems.
